All Good’s Tinted Zinc Sunscreen Butter is perfect for on-the-go sun protection. Packaged in a reusable and recyclable metal tin, this reef-friendly sunscreen is the ideal size to keep in your bag or pocket, ensuring you’re never unprepared.

Non-Greasy Formula with Moisturizing Ingredients

This sunscreen features a non-greasy tinted formula enriched with calendula and coconut oil, providing moisture and damage protection. It applies easily and offers intense sun protection for up to 80 minutes.

Broad Spectrum Protection

With SPF 50 UVA/UVB broad spectrum protection, this sunscreen allows you to enjoy the outdoors no matter how sunny it is. The smooth, creamy texture applies effortlessly with a neutral tint coverage suitable for most skin tones, thanks to mineral iron oxides.

Protective Ingredients

*Calendula: Grown on All Good’s farm, helps rebuild damaged skin.
*Coconut Oil: Moisturizes skin, acts as a barrier against wind and sun, and gives the formula its texture.
